== English == === Noun === bekas plural of beka === Anagrams === Baeks, Bakes, bakes, beaks == Indonesian == === Pronunciation === (Standard Indonesian) IPA(key): /bəˈkas/ [bəˈkas] Rhymes: -as Syllabification: be‧kas === Etymology 1 === From Malay bekas, from Classical Malay bekas (“track”), from Proto-Malayo-Polynesian *bəkas. Cognate of Minangkabau bakeh. ==== Noun ==== bêkas (plural bekas-bekas) trace, mark Synonym: kesan remainder, remnant ==== Adjective ==== bêkas (comparative lebih bekas, superlative paling bekas) former, ex- Synonyms: eks, mantan secondhand, used Synonym: lepasan ==== Derived terms ==== === Etymology 2 === From Malay bekas. ==== Noun ==== bêkas (plural bekas-bekas) (rare) container, receptacle Synonym: wadah === Further reading === “bekas”, in Kamus Besar Bahasa Indonesia [Great Dictionary of the Indonesian Language] (in Indonesian), Jakarta: Agency for Language Development and Cultivation – Ministry of Education, Culture, Research, and Technology of the Republic of Indonesia, 2016 == Karao == === Etymology === From Proto-Philippine *bəʀas, from Proto-Malayo-Polynesian *bəʀas, from Proto-Austronesian *bəʀas. === Noun === bekas uncooked rice == Malay == === Pronunciation === IPA(key): [bə.kas] Rhymes: -kas, -as Hyphenation: be‧kas === Etymology 1 === From Proto-Malayo-Polynesian *bəkas. Cognate with Javanese bekas and Tagalog bakas. ==== Noun ==== bekas (Jawi spelling بکس, plural bekas-bekas or bekas2) Trace, mark, stain. Synonym: kesan bekas darah ― bloodstain Remainder, remnant. ===== Derived terms ===== ===== Compounds ===== ===== Descendants ===== Indonesian: bekas ==== Adjective ==== bekas (Jawi spelling بکس, comparative lebih bekas, superlative paling bekas) Former, ex-. Synonym: mantan bekas Perdana Menteri ― former Prime Minister ===== Descendants ===== Indonesian: bekas === Etymology 2 === Possibly from Hindi बकस (bakas) or Urdu بکس, from English box. ==== Noun ==== bekas (Jawi spelling بکس) Container, receptacle. bekas makanan ― food container ==== Compounds ==== ===== Descendants ===== Indonesian: bekas === Further reading === "bekas" in Pusat Rujukan Persuratan Melayu (PRPM) [Malay Literary Reference Centre (PRPM)] (in Malay), Kuala Lumpur: Dewan Bahasa dan Pustaka, 2017 Blust, Robert; Trussel, Stephen; et al. (2023) “*bekas”, in the CLDF dataset from The Austronesian Comparative Dictionary (2010–), →DOI == Polish == === Etymology === Borrowed from French bécasse. === Pronunciation === Rhymes: -ɛkas Syllabification: be‧kas === Noun === bekas m animal snipe (bird) ==== Declension ==== === Noun === bekas m inan (Łowicz, music) pipe made of willow bark ==== Derived terms ==== === Further reading === bekas in Wielki słownik języka polskiego, Instytut Języka Polskiego PAN bekas in Polish dictionaries at PWN Marzena Kozanecka-Zwierz, Magdalena Bartosiewicz, Renata Marciniak-Firadza, editors (2014), “bekas”, in Gwara – Księżaków "język ojczysty" Dziedzictwo regionu łowickiego (in Polish), Łowicz: Muzeum w Łowiczu, →ISBN, page 20
